Aliaisng is pretty bad and upsampling doesn't do much to address it. Boosting and even engaging more bands adds an unavoidable amount of quantisation distortion for me(working with very little dynamic range and regularly incorporating things like uwpards comp)it sounds pretty nasty under those conditions. Only 6quid so i aint complaining, but i don't think i'll be using this. can't really hear what the smooth knob does either. Seems to just attenuate the the top two bands and maybe change their Q? I wont speak to any certainties as i only tried the plugin out for 10-15mins

I know that an LTI processor cannot produce aliasing so i thought it was pretty obvious i was talking about engaging whatever engages the nonlinear part of the plugin. I wasn't claiming the plugin produced aliasing the minute you slap it on, but doesn't change the fact it still produces aliasing and a considerable amount of it even with conservative boosts or cuts when you turn on the "warm" buttonFrankie.T wrote: Wed Apr 27, 2022 4:11 pmTIMT wrote: Wed Apr 27, 2022 11:02 am Aliaisng is pretty bad and upsampling doesn't do much to address it. Then the smooth knob is a bit of a gimmick isn't it cause there is already a Q switch and there is nothing particularly novel about that function and the marketing slightly implies it does something unique with the high end. I don't really see what's useful about a macro that just undoes a bit of the boost you made with a high shelf and changes the Q a to be a bit broader. Would of likely already made those decisions myself when i was dialing in the EQ
The AGC is cool and i like the general tone of the EQ without the warm engaged, but its not very usable for me under the conditions i mentioned and i mostly bought this on a whim because of the nonlinearities per band thing like the active EQ's and cheap desk EQ's i have in the studio. I think i pointed out before that it's an often overlooked element of analog modelled EQ's ITB that i would like to see modelled more
6quid though, nothing to complain about really and not exactly a dent in the pockets even if i never happen to use the thing on anything
